The macosxhints Forums

The macosxhints Forums (http://hintsforums.macworld.com/index.php)
-   Hardware and Peripherals (http://hintsforums.macworld.com/forumdisplay.php?f=21)
-   -   Leopard HP LaserJet 1000 incompatible? (http://hintsforums.macworld.com/showthread.php?t=80768)

MAZMAC 11-06-2007 03:04 PM

Leopard HP LaserJet 1000 incompatible?
 
With OS 10.4 I used to be able to print on my HP LaserJet 1000 using this excellent piece of advice: Install a LaserJet 1000 printer driver
Thu, Jun 17 '04 at 12:31PM PDT • Submitted by jasonz. (http://www.macosxhints.com/article.p...04061623340681)

Now nothing works. If "jasong" is still around this forum, I would love to hear from him.

Any advice or solution would be much appreciated.

mazmac

andrewn 11-17-2007 08:56 AM

Hi,

The CUPS Zenographic driver in the previous hint that worked for the HP Laserjet 1000 under Tiger no longer works under Leopard.

I've just installed these drivers:
http://www.linux-foundation.org/en/O...MacOSX/foo2zjs

Managed to get from installation to printing a page on leopard in about 5mins - great!

Andrew

bboyesq 12-02-2007 06:32 PM

Yes, it works
 
I had the exact same problem. Worked perfectly for me too.

nehalemi7 08-23-2009 02:13 PM

I have been looking forever to try and find a way to get my HP LaserJet 1000 printer to work with OS X. After a few days of searching I finally found a way to do it. Having gone through such a long process to get it to work and having a horribly hard time trying to find the files to do it, I decided to compile the instructions and necessary files into a .dmg so that others can use it. Thanks to foomatic, foo2zjs, and GhostScript for their work to make this happen!

The .dmg I created has four files in it 3 .dmgs, foomatic-rip, GhostScript, and the foo2zjs drivers. There is a readme file on how to do it, but I'll copy and paste it here too:

Instructions for installing HP Laserjet 1000 (and many others)

Tested on Mac OS X 10.5.8, with HP Laserjet 1000

1) Mount and install gplgs-8.64so-ub.dmg (GhostScript 8.64)
2) Mount and install foomatic-rip-4.0.2.211.dmg
3) Mount and install foo2zjs-1.1.2-ub.dmg
4) Navigate to foo2zjs-1.1.2-ub.dmg, helpers, then copy load_LaserJet_firmware_v4 to Desktop, or other convenient place, as you will have to run it everytime you reboot your computer. This only applys to GDI LaserJets like the LaserJet 1000, so you may not have to do this.*
5) Plug your printer into a USB Port
6) Go to System Preferences, Print & Fax, click the + (plus) sign in on the lower left side, make sure you are on the default tab, click your printer, then under Print Using click select driver to use, then type in your printer name (ex. HP LaserJet 1000) and select the proper driver. (Mine is HP LaserJet 1000 Foomatic/foo2zjs (recommended))
7) Run the load_LaserJet_firmware_v4 script, my printer makes a spooling up sound when it is run.
8) That's it! Print a test page to see if it works!

Credits go to the authors of GhostScript, Foomatic, and foo2zjs for their great work!

*When the script is run it checks for LaserJets 1000, 1005, 1018, and 1020 printers. If you have one of those, you will need to run this script at every reboot.

Downloaded .dmgs from:
foo2zjs: http://mac.softpedia.com/get/Drivers/foo2zjs.shtml
Foomatic: http://www.linuxfoundation.org/en/Op...acOSX/foomatic
GhostScript: http://www.linuxfoundation.org/en/Op...acOSX/foomatic

In torrent form (so it won't die...):http://www.mininova.org/tor/2878785

bukmop 12-01-2009 03:08 PM

Quote:

Originally Posted by nehalemi7 (Post 548343)
I have been looking forever to try and find a way to get my HP LaserJet 1000 printer to work with OS X. After a few days of searching I finally found a way to do it. Having gone through such a long process to get it to work and having a horribly hard time trying to find the files to do it, I decided to compile the instructions and necessary files into a .dmg so that others can use it. Thanks to foomatic, foo2zjs, and GhostScript for their work to make this happen!

The .dmg I created has four files in it 3 .dmgs, foomatic-rip, GhostScript, and the foo2zjs drivers. There is a readme file on how to do it, but I'll copy and paste it here too:

Instructions for installing HP Laserjet 1000 (and many others)

Tested on Mac OS X 10.5.8, with HP Laserjet 1000

1) Mount and install gplgs-8.64so-ub.dmg (GhostScript 8.64)
2) Mount and install foomatic-rip-4.0.2.211.dmg
3) Mount and install foo2zjs-1.1.2-ub.dmg
4) Navigate to foo2zjs-1.1.2-ub.dmg, helpers, then copy load_LaserJet_firmware_v4 to Desktop, or other convenient place, as you will have to run it everytime you reboot your computer. This only applys to GDI LaserJets like the LaserJet 1000, so you may not have to do this.*
5) Plug your printer into a USB Port
6) Go to System Preferences, Print & Fax, click the + (plus) sign in on the lower left side, make sure you are on the default tab, click your printer, then under Print Using click select driver to use, then type in your printer name (ex. HP LaserJet 1000) and select the proper driver. (Mine is HP LaserJet 1000 Foomatic/foo2zjs (recommended))
7) Run the load_LaserJet_firmware_v4 script, my printer makes a spooling up sound when it is run.
8) That's it! Print a test page to see if it works!

Credits go to the authors of GhostScript, Foomatic, and foo2zjs for their great work!

*When the script is run it checks for LaserJets 1000, 1005, 1018, and 1020 printers. If you have one of those, you will need to run this script at every reboot.

Downloaded .dmgs from:
foo2zjs: http://mac.softpedia.com/get/Drivers/foo2zjs.shtml
Foomatic: http://www.linuxfoundation.org/en/Op...acOSX/foomatic
GhostScript: http://www.linuxfoundation.org/en/Op...acOSX/foomatic

In torrent form (so it won't die...):http://www.mininova.org/tor/2878785

Hello and thank you!

I has made all step by step under the instruction. Does not work.
All uninstall. Has made still five times.
During installation foo2zjs-1.1.2-ub.dmg the script in the terminal is started. I enter password, I select 4 (Laserjet 1000).
The printer HP Laserjet 1000 and driver HP LaserJet 1000 Foomatic/foo2zjs (recommended) in System Preference I see. I load load_LaserJet_firmware_v4 script and receive the message:
Last login: Tue Dec 1 15:11:00 on ttys000
Macintosh-3:~ macintosh$ /Users/macintosh/Desktop/load_LaserJet_firmware_v4.command ; exit;

Printer AdobePDF7:
Not a qualifying HP LaserJet printer.

Printer HP_LaserJet_1000:
Cannot locate firmware file.
No printer queue found for HP LaserJet 1005.
No printer queue found for HP LaserJet 1018.
No printer queue found for HP LaserJet 1020.

Printer does not wish to work. Any sounds of type "spooling up sound".

raindog2 01-07-2010 09:33 PM

HP 1000 Snow Leopard Drivers
 
I followed the instructions and my HP LaserJet 1000 now works perfectly with Snow Leopard.

Thanks!

Laban 10-16-2010 09:03 AM

Updated links to all the installation files.

foo2zjs: http://www.openprinting.org/download...s-1.1.2-ub.dmg
foomatic-rip: http://www.openprinting.org/download...-4.0.4.217.dmg
GhostScript: http://www.openprinting.org/download...gplgs-8.71.dmg

Great guide! Thanks for your assistance!

Ian_Robinson 11-28-2010 12:56 AM

Thanks to all who researched and created the instructions in this post and the authors of the free software that makes it happen.

The instructions contributed above may not be sufficient for everyone to complete the setup successfully, so I'll recount my experience with OS X 10.6. (Snow Leopard, version 10.6.5). While recounting the previous authors' instructions, I will document some unstated steps that it took to make it work for me:

A. As previously stated, download the three necessary files:

GhostScript: http://www.openprinting.org/download...gplgs-8.71.dmg

foomatic-rip: http://www.openprinting.org/download...-4.0.4.217.dmg

foo2zjs: http://www.openprinting.org/download...s-1.1.2-ub.dmg



B. Installation: Navigate to the location where your files are saved. Mine were in the downloads directory of my "user directory" (i.e., /users/my_name/Downloads)

1) Double-click on gplgs-8.64so-ub.dmg (GhostScript 8.64)

a) A window jumps up displaying the contents of the directory.
b) Double-click on the package named GPL Ghostscript.mpkg
c) Keep pressing the "Continue" button, and accept the license agreement when necessary
d) Press the "Install" button & enter your root password
e) After receiving confirmation that "The Installation was successful," press the "Close" button.

2) Double-click on foomatic-rip-4.0.2.211.dmg

a) A window jumps up displaying the contents of the directory.
b) Double-click on the package named Foomatic-RIP.pkg
c) Keep pressing the "Continue" button, and accept the license agreement when necessary
d) Press the "Install" button & enter your root password
e) After receiving confirmation that "The Installation was successful," press the "Close" button.

3) Double-click on foo2zjs-1.1.2-ub.dmg

a) A window jumps up displaying the contents of the directory.
b) Double-click on the package named foo2zjs.pkg
c) Keep pressing the "Continue" button, select the language if other than English, and accept the license agreement when necessary
d) Press the "Install" button & enter your root password
e) After receiving confirmation that "The Installation was successful," press the "Close" button.

f) After the install window closes, you will see the contents of foo2zjs still on the screen.
g) Double click on the "Helpers" directory
h) Double click on "Install_Printer_Extras"
i) Click on the "Open" button
j) A terminal window will open and run the script. Enter your root password when prompted.
k) Select the number corresponding to your printer model.
l) If success, you get a message like this:

#? 4
You have chosen "HP LaserJet 1000 firmware file"
Getting HP LaserJet 1000 firmware file
% Total % Received % Xferd Average Speed Time Time Time Current
Dload Upload Total Spent Left Speed
100 50416 100 50416 0 0 12788 0 0:00:03 0:00:03 --:--:-- 12987
x sihp1000.img
(c) Copyright Hewlett-Packard 2001
Restarting CUPS daemon
If no error messages have been shown, the requested files have been installed.
A copy of the files that were installed are on your Desktop. These temporary
files may now be safely deleted.

Do you want to delete the copy of the installed files? (y,n)

m) Type "y" for yes to delete the copy of the installed files.


n) Close the Terminal window and you will see the contents of the "Helpers" folder
o) Next, double-click on the file named "load_LaserjJet_firmware_v4"
p) Click the "Open" button
q) If you are successful, you will get a message like this immediately under the name of your printer (while all other LaserJet models will say either "Not a qualifying HP LaserJet printer" or "No printer queue found . . . ":

Printer HP_LaserJet_1000:
Sending HP LaserJet 1000 firmware to printer HP_LaserJet_1000 . . .
lp -d HP_LaserJet_1000 -oraw /usr/local/share/foo2zjs/firmware/sihp1000.dl
request id is HP_LaserJet_1000-362 (1 file(s))
No printer queue found for HP LaserJet 1005.
No printer queue found for HP LaserJet 1018.
No printer queue found for HP LaserJet 1020.

r) Close the Terminal window & close the "Helpers" directory window.
s) You should also see that your desktop displays a copy of the file named "load_LaserJet_firmware_v4" for future use.

5) Power on your printer and plug its cable into a USB Port

6) Go to System Preferences, then select Print & Fax,
a) click the + (plus) sign in on the lower left side of the winds
b) make sure you are on the default tab
c) if your printer is connected and powered on, you should see the name of your printer listed.
c) click your printer's name
d) wait a few seconds & then under "Print Using" selector, click the proper driver to use (Mine is HP LaserJet 1000 Foomatic/foo2zjs )


7) Run the "load_LaserJet_firmware_v4" script file every time you restart your computer, or power on your printer, or plug in the USB cable to your printer.


Good luck to all, and thanks again to my predecessors whose work I have merely re-posted.

Ian Robinson
Salem, Ohio

KenV54 12-05-2010 01:09 PM

Quote:

Originally Posted by Ian_Robinson (Post 602189)

The instructions contributed above may not be sufficient for everyone to complete the setup successfully, so I'll recount my experience with OS X 10.6. (Snow Leopard, version 10.6.5). While recounting the previous authors' instructions, I will document some unstated steps that it took to make it work for me.

Ian,

Your post should be memorialized somehow--it's clearly written amd represents the only solution for people who have an HP Laserjet 1000 and are using a Mac with Snow Leopard.

The HP Laserjet 1000 is/was a great printer, sort of a hybrid between USB and parallel interface, and I've never understood why HP didn't support it for OSX. But then, HP isn't what it used to be, is it?.

Ken

Laban 02-03-2011 10:29 AM

All of a sudden, printing has stopped working. HPLJ1000w, MacOS 10.6.6. Some printouts are disappearing from the print queue, as if they were printed. Others do not. Ideas?

Edit: Old fashioned reboot of the printer solved yet another headache. False alert! :)

amaher1 02-28-2011 07:46 PM

Just got my new iMac yesterday and discovered that my HP Laserjet 1000 didn't have a Mac driver (migrated from an XP machine). I tried the updated directions. They worked EXACTLY as described. Still not able to print. The print queue says "sending print data" and then says "unable to send print data" then pauses the printer.

I've tried rebooting and unplugging the printer and plugging it back in and deleting the printer and adding it again. Nothing seems to work. On OS Ver 10.6.6.

Any thoughts? I really love the printer and don't want to have to get a new one.....

Laban 03-01-2011 06:13 PM

Do you know if the firmware has been sent to the printer? There's a program you have to run once you've connected the printer.

amaher1 03-02-2011 12:29 PM

Not sure, is it described in the steps above and I missed it?

Laban 03-03-2011 12:29 PM

7) Run the "load_LaserJet_firmware_v4" script file every time you restart your computer, or power on your printer, or plug in the USB cable to your printer.

amaher1 03-03-2011 02:28 PM

Yes, I had taken that step (although I didn't have the desktop icon - I ran it from the zip file).

frugalman 04-16-2011 11:30 AM

Thank you Ian Robinson. Those instructions are so clear and complete!
However, I ran into a problem near the end, and found that I had to do steps 5 and 6 before steps o thru q worked properly.

Also, the script does not appear on my desktop, but "Install foo2zjs" does. I can't figure out from the Apple Help how to get the script on the desktop, but that's OK. I can get to the script easily from "Install foo2zjs". It's a very minor inconvenience.
Thanks again. I just bought this Mac. It runs Mac OS X Snow Leopard 10.6.7 What a relief to get my LaserJet 1000 working!

frugalman 04-16-2011 03:04 PM

I forgot to mention some details in my comments earlier today:

1. The foomatic-rip link in Ian Robinson's instructions now points to "Page not found." On that page, click on "Foomatic" on the second menu line at top of page, scroll down to "Full Download" title on the newly loaded page, and click on "foomatic-filters" to get the latest version.

2. When I first tried to run the script "Install_Printer_Extras" (steps h to m), it did not run. I restarted the computer and unplugged the printer's USB cable. Then the script ran. I don't know if restarting or unplugging made the difference. Most of the details are a mystery to me.

3. As I mentioned in the previous comments, the script "load_LaserJet..." did not run at first. I did steps 5 and 6 and then it ran.

I just found the "load_LaserJet..." script on the "Finder" page under "Places", so this will be easier for me than working with the "Install foo2zjs" icon on the desktop.

The instructions look complicated, but it's all easier than it looks.
Thanks again to Ian Robinson for making this manageable.

frugalman 04-16-2011 07:43 PM

Correction
 
CORRECTION to my comments from a few hours ago, after deciphering my many scribbly notes better.

The proper foomatic-rip software is on a different website.

Use the link to linuxfoundation.org specified by nehalemi7 near the beginning of this thread and look for the software. It's now version 4.0.6.230.

Sorry for the error.

Grateful77 10-16-2011 04:06 PM

OS X Lion 10.7.2
 
Since the above instructions were written for Snow Leopard I'm wondering if they will also work with OS X Lion 10.7.2? I just purchased my first iMac and I would like to use my HP LaserJet 1000 printer with it if possible. Thanking all members in advance for your assistance.

helpfulimp 02-13-2012 07:49 PM

Quote:

Originally Posted by Grateful77 (Post 644142)
Since the above instructions were written for Snow Leopard I'm wondering if they will also work with OS X Lion 10.7.2? I just purchased my first iMac and I would like to use my HP LaserJet 1000 printer with it if possible. Thanking all members in advance for your assistance.

Yes. It does work. I followed the instructions here and it is working great.

Mike9510 12-30-2012 09:15 AM

Quote:

Originally Posted by helpfulimp (Post 667198)
Yes. It does work. I followed the instructions here and it is working great.

I have followed these instructions and the printer is detected but won't print.

In the instructions it says:
After issuing the last command, the printer will make a sound as if is starting up and the printer is all ready for printing.

Mine didn't do that. I have a HP laserjet 1000. Anybody know where i'm going wrong?

Mike


All times are GMT -5. The time now is 07:04 AM.

Powered by vBulletin® Version 3.8.7
Copyright ©2000 - 2014, vBulletin Solutions, Inc.
Site design © IDG Consumer & SMB; individuals retain copyright of their postings
but consent to the possible use of their material in other areas of IDG Consumer & SMB.